ATLANTIC LINE

       \
ALBARIÑO
ATLÁNTICO 2023.

Fresh Albariño with sharp acidity and balanced alcohol.

Citrus aromas stand out, rich with white-fleshed balsamic fruits, typical of the variety. In the mouth it is a tense and long journey sensation, with a saline finish that respects its place of origin, which is very close to the sea, and resembles the white Galician and Portuguese wines.
              \
WINEMAKING.
                 \

The grapes are harvested at night in early February from SUR 6, NORTE 10, 11 and 16 plots, planted on the northeast slope of Cerro del Toro. The plants grow on a loamy textured soil, with presence of syenitic and metamorphic rocks.

 

Once the fruit entered the winery, the bunches were destemmed and at low temperature the cleaning of the must quickly starts before the alcoholic fermentation, which was activated with selected yeasts and advanced at 16°C, no use of oak.

 

The wine was bottled in the month of May 2023
